Merozoite

see synonyms of merozoite

Noun

1. merozoite

a cell that arises from the asexual division of a parent sporozoan during its life cycle

Merozoite

see synonyms of merozoite
n.
Any of the cells of an apicomplexan parasite that arise following multiple asexual fission and may enter either the asexual or sexual phase of the life cycle.
